Odisha Civil Services 2026: Online Application Open for 465 Group A & B Vacancies

The Government of Odisha conducts the Odisha Civil Services Examination (OCSE) to select candidates for administrative positions in Group A and Group B services under state government departments. The examination is conducted in accordance with the Odisha Civil Services (Combined Competitive Recruitment Examination) Rules, 1991, and its amendments, including the third Amendment Rules, 2022.

The 2025 examination has been updated through an addendum increasing total vacancies to 465 posts, including reservations for women, ex-servicemen, sports persons, and persons with disabilities (PWD).

Eligibility Criteria

i. Citizenship

  • Candidate must be a citizen of India.

ii. Age Limit

  • Minimum Age: 21 years (as of 1 Jan 2025)
  • Maximum Age: 42 years (as of 1 Jan 2025)
  • Relaxation:
    • SC/ST/SEBC/Women/Ex-Servicemen: +5 years
    • Persons with Disabilities (≥40% disability): +10 years
    • Cumulative relaxation applicable for SC/ST/SEBC PWD candidates

iii. Educational Qualification

  • Candidate must hold a Bachelor’s Degree from:
    • Indian University established by Central or State Act
    • Institution established by Parliament
    • A university recognized as a Deemed University by the UGC under Section 3 of the UGC Act, 1956
    • Foreign University recognized by the Central Government

iv. Language Proficiency

Candidate must know Odia, demonstrated by:

  • Successfully completing Middle School with Odia as one of the subjects, or
  • Passing High School with Odia as a medium in non-language subjects, or
  • Passing Class VII final exam in Odia, or
  • Qualifying in the Odia language test held by the School & Mass Education Department

v. Other Conditions

  • Candidate must have good moral character and be physically and mentally fit.
  • Government servants must provide No Objection Certificate (NOC).
  • Candidates with multiple spouses or disqualifications from previous PSC exams are ineligible.

Selection Process

The OCSE 2025 is conducted in three stages:

Stage 1 – Preliminary Examination (Objective Type)

  • Purpose: Screening for Main Examination
  • Papers: 2 Papers, 200 marks each, 2 hours duration
    • Paper I – General Studies
    • Paper II – General Studies
  • Negative Marking: 1/3rd mark deducted for wrong answers
  • Qualifying Marks: Minimum 33% in Paper II; Paper I marks counted for qualification criterion

Stage 2 – Main Examination (Written + Interview)

  • Written Test: 9 papers (2 qualifying + 7 for merit assessment)
  • Subjects: As per OCS(CCRE) Schedule-III
  • Optional Papers: 2 papers
  • Marks: Total 1750 marks (written) + 250 marks (Interview/Personality Test) = 2000 marks

Stage 3 – Interview / Personality Test

  • Conducted for top candidates based on written exam performance
  • Marks contribute to final ranking
